    Probablity
    A card is selected at random from a standard deck of cards.Determine each probablity.
    P(5), P(red 10) , P(odd Number) , P(queen of hearts or jack of diamonds). :confused: :confused: :confused:

    The probability of a discrete event happening is the number of successful outcomes divided by the total possible number of outcomes. Consider rolling a one on a single die. There is one successful outcome (1 is rolled) and six possible outcomes (1,2,3,4,5,6). Therefore, P(1) = 1/6.

    Try applying this to a deck of cards, and post your answers. Someone will have a look at them, and help you if you're having any more troubles.
